The cutting process

I folded the fabric by two and drafted the front part down through all the body measurements and I cut it out.

After cutting the front side out I folded the fabric again by two then I placed the front side on it and added 1.5 inch for zipper allowance then I cut it out and I make a 3 inches slit at the front me k part.

I spread the black lining on the floor then I placed the front an the back on the lining and cut them out.

So I went and turned them with the lining, so I didn't turned the neck part because I will be bind the neck as a mofliar piece.

After turning them I jorned the back side together and close the down part and skip the zipper space then i put in the zip and then joined the front and back body together.

I quickly cut out the down hem two step piece gathers, I make a gathers line and gather them together then I placed the two steps together both front and back.

I joined them at the front and back hem of the dress then I bind the neck line and i the double stitch the mofliar roop.

So I cut out the two sides sleeves and slit the middle part then I pleat the upper hem part and the down hem part and bind the down hem and remain the two side roop, after putting the two side sleeves I then close the two sides body properly.
